Again, the biggest issue comes down to if Mikey’s punches can keep Spence off of him or if Mikey can take Spence’s punch well enough to not have to retreat once he gets hit.
I’m assuming that Mikey’s gameplan is to use effective head movement and stay on the inside in order to punch in between Spence’s punches. I think he can be successful in that for a few rounds maybe, but the weight will wear on him eventually and he won’t be able to avoid getting hit the whole fight if Spence is relentless like his normal self. If by chance Mikey can really sting Spence with a punch, then Spence may not be so relentless and allow Mikey to stay on the inside and counter.
I honestly don’t see Mikey winning by fighting on the outside. Spence is too long for that. He has to get on the inside and counter to win.
